Output 38f63a55ad462026d5d8bdeea3e3dc919cf4e29a9fda5b5970dd63629266258c:0

value
52090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89f48f79d08ae61975b9c47b4282a845f07f697 OP_EQUAL
address
3JXD5A8uWmfDmLuQhu5CfWKMawWKFrCna2
transaction
38f63a55ad462026d5d8bdeea3e3dc919cf4e29a9fda5b5970dd63629266258c
confirmations
143603
spent
true